The ability of a substance to be pulled into wires is called ductility. Ductile materials can deform under tensile stress without fracturing, allowing them to be drawn out into long, thin wires without breaking.
No, it's a physical property. Ductility is a substance's ability to be pulled into different shapes, like a metal pulled into a wire. Changing the shape of a substance does not change its chemical composition, which is why it's a physical property and not a chemical property.

When a wire is pulled, it is said to be in tension. Tension is the force that stretches the wire and tries to pull it apart. This is in contrast to compression, which is the force that pushes a material together.
A substance that can be pulled or drawn into wire is called ductile. Metals such as gold, silver, and copper are known for their ductility, which allows them to be stretched into thin wires without breaking.
